Transaction 64f3e8080e90238b29fddfe7c3965bcb160f2a50aa2edbf5e1721e952fd24ed1
1 Input
1 Output
-
64f3e8080e90238b29fddfe7c3965bcb160f2a50aa2edbf5e1721e952fd24ed1:0
- value
- 135676
- script pubkey
- OP_0 OP_PUSHBYTES_32 f2747a1e0fe01aeb37e58f914481c0eb3ab76cd0a9a46930603cbd0ffc0b1b27
- address
- bc1q7f6858s0uqdwkdl937g5fqwqavatwmxs4xjxjvrq8j7sllqtrvnsnajjdn